TWO RUSSIAN COSMONAUTS
TWO RUSSIAN COSMONAUTS exited the Mir space station May 20 for a 5-hr. 20-min. extravehicular activity (EVA) to move a solar array from the station's docking module to the Kvant module at the rear of the vehicle.
